GE2025: Analysts say relocated voters unlikely to cause major swings
Could voter movements across Singapore cause major swings in elections, as people change where they live over the course of their lives? Analysts said such a scenario is unlikely, since election concerns are similar across Singapore. Instead, the final vote count could come down to other factors, such as age group, reactions to new electoral boundaries and the quality of the contesting candidates. Chloe Teo reports.
